Re: PA-12 help

180Marty wrote:In my log book it says "Installed Goodyear 26x10.5x6 main wheels and Alaskan Bushwheel tailwheel with STC SA00078BO". Not 100% sure that included the Goodyear's.


You've got that backwards- googled up that STC & it approves the 26" GY's with a combination of other stuff, the Scott 3200 t/w is included but not specifically the bushwheel version:

"Description of the Type Design Change:
Installation of any comb of Harrison p/n 8517732 oil cooler, Goodyear 26x10.5x6 main wheel tires, Scott p/n 3200 tail wheel assy, Amer Safety p/n 1180 shoulder harness, Scott p/n 2176 OAT gauge and Schweizer p/n 3408D/Air Ads multiple tow hitch assembly"
